The stonewall attack is a chess opening characterized by white generally playing their pawns to d4 and e3, playing bd3, nd2, and then playing pawns to c3 and then f4. The stonewall does often allow for an active king bishop, an active knight on e5, an open ffile, and the promise of a gpawn advance against a castled king. On the other hand, it means a diminished role for the queen bishop and if things dont work out according to plan the queen knight, and it gives white a backward epawn and some central. White will have control of the dark squares d4, e3, and f4, so it is important to take control of the light squares with his pieces bd3, nd2, nf3, etche must also prevent black from playing.
